Posted by Biggy on Nov-06-2005 23:40:

People don't buy 2-3 bottles of water since they go to the toilets to refill. Alcohol clubs make way more money than water in afterhours.

This club ''Clock'' can tell whatever they want but they don't have liscence for anything right now and if this club can do this, that means the law will change and all the clubs will be able to close at 5AM. There is not project of law for something like this so it will not happen soon.
